Nikon Coolpix S6000 Compact Digital Camera

The Nikon Coolpix S6000 also has the ability to record HD video clips (720p) at 30 frames per second to preserve memories in video quality, which are easily read later on an HDTV to the device via HDMI connection . The Coolpix S6000 includes features such as resolution of 14.2 megapixels and a bright 2.7-inch 230,000-dot Color Display Clear LCD. The Nikon Coolpix S6000 boasts advanced features and controls like Sport Continuous Mode and Advanced Flash Control. The Nikon S6000 also sports a quick-start time of about 0.75 seconds and a short side trip time of about 0.3 seconds to help ensure the memories are recorded as they occur.

HP G62t Core i3 Notebook PC

Posted: 05 Feb 2010 02:35 AM PST

HP launches laptop G62t affordable PC series that receives the latest Intel Core series. The 15.6-inch notebook offers up to 8GB of DDR3 memory, up to 500 GB HDD and integrated graphics HD.

HP G62t Core i3 Notebook

The base model is equipped with Intel Core i3-330M processor, upgradeable to Core i5 and even the Core i7 processors. HP G62t comes with 15.6-inch 1366 × 768 LED backlit screen, a DVD SuperMulti 8X or Blu-ray, 5-in-1 card reader, HDMI port, built-in Altec Lansing speakers and live webcam option.

It supports WiFi and Bluetooth connectivity option. The HP G62t starts at $ 599.99. [via itechnews]

Samsung Introduces Two Support Varios Connectivity Projectors

Posted: 04 Feb 2010 08:45 PM PST

Samsung has introduced two new projectors at ISE 2010. Weighing only 200 grams, the Samsung H03 is designed to operate for about 2 hours on a single charge. The Pico projector is based LED with a brightness of 30 ANSI lumens and a lifetime up to 30,000 hours. Furthermore, the H03 also supports various connectivity options like USB / PC / Composite, and a microSD slot.

Samsung Introduces Two New Projectors

On the other hand, the Samsung SP-F10M is touted as the industry’s first LED-based data projector with 1000 ANSI lumens of brightness and life to 30,000 hours, which means it could last about 20 years, with four hours of daily use.
